About the role

PayPal is looking for a Director-level marketing leader to drive customer growth in the UK by owning and scaling our CRM lifecycle marketing and paid media strategy . This role will lead end-to-end planning and execution across acquisition, onboarding, habituation, cross-sell, retention, and winback-working cross-functionally to turn customer insights into measurable business impact. You will shape how we grow and retain customers in the UK by building an integrated lifecycle and media engine that improves acquisition quality, engagement, retention, and long-term customer value .

Responsibilities

  • Own the UK lifecycle marketing strategy across the full customer journey: acquisition → onboarding → habit formation → cross-sell → retention → winback
  • Build and optimize CRM lifecycle programs across channels (e.g., email, push, in-app, landing experiences; and where applicable, other direct channels)
  • Lead paid media strategy and execution in the UK across key performance and growth channels (e.g., search, paid social, display/video, affiliates), aligned to lifecycle objectives-not siloed channel KPIs
  • Lead integrated planning for Tier 1 moments (seasonal peaks and priority campaigns), ensuring CRM and paid media work together with clear messaging, audiences, and measurement

The Company PayPal has been revolutionizing commerce globally for more than 25 years. Creating innovative experiences that make moving money, selling, and shopping simple, personalized, and secure, PayPal empowers consumers and businesses in approximately 200 markets to join and thrive in the global economy. We operate a global, two-sided network at scale that connects hundreds of millions of merchants and consumers. We help merchants and consumers connect, transact, and complete payments, whether they are online or in person. PayPal is more than a connection to third-party payment networks. We provide proprietary payment solutions accepted by merchants that enable the completion of payments on our platform on behalf of our customers. We offer our customers the flexibility to use their accounts to purchase and receive payments for goods and services, as well as the ability to transfer and withdraw funds. We enable consumers to exchange funds more safely with merchants using a variety of funding sources, which may include a bank account, a PayPal or Venmo account balance, PayPal and Venmo branded credit products, a credit card, a debit card, certain cryptocurrencies, or other stored value products such as gift cards, and eligible credit card rewards. Our PayPal, Venmo, and Xoom products also make it safer and simpler for friends and family to transfer funds to each other. We offer merchants an end-to-end payments solution that provides authorization and settlement capabilities, as well as instant access to funds and payouts. We also help merchants connect with their customers, process exchanges and returns, and manage risk. We enable consumers to engage in cross-border shopping and merchants to extend their global reach while reducing the complexity and friction involved in enabling cross-border trade.
